Home Assistant release with the issue:

0.84.2

Last working Home Assistant release (if known):
None. This is new feature, edit object directly on browser.

Browser and Operating System:

Google Chrome - Windows 10 Latest

Description of problem:

When using the Edit UI, after click on edit object it opens but if you click ESC you can't edit it again until you refresh the browser contents. If you press edit after the ESC nothing happens.
If on other way the cancel it's clicked then everything works as expected and it's possible do edit object again.
I guess ESC is exiting the edit mode globally and no only the object being edited.
